Your tires won't be destroyed running negative, lots of cars run negative out of the factory, as long as it isn't an extreme amount your tires will be fine. It is toe that destroys tires, and that is why you get an alignment after you lower. But you will want to get a camber kit since you'll have to run some negative to fit the 17s, it'll take some adjusting to do it without rubbing.
